Ingredients

  • Poultry - 4 lbs
  • Potato - 2 lbs
  • Dark Ale - 17 fl oz
  • Chicken Egg - 2 pieces
  • Rye Bread - 3.5 oz
  • Garlic - 2 cloves
  • Butter - 3.5 oz
  • Milk - 7 fl oz
  • Unrefined Sunflower Oil - 1 fl oz
  • Thyme - 6 stalks
  • Salt - to taste
  • Ground Black Pepper - to taste

Step by Step guide

Step 1

Mix room temperature butter with crushed garlic, thyme leaves, a pinch of salt, and pepper.

Step 2

Carefully slide the butter under the skin of the chicken breast, taking care not to tear the skin. Season the chicken all over with salt and pepper, then place it in a deep, but not too wide, baking dish to minimize the space around the bird.

Step 3

Place the chicken in the oven and roast at 356°F. After 10 minutes, pour a small amount of beer over the bird. Continue doing this every 10 minutes until the chicken is cooked through and the beer is finished.

Step 4

Toast the black bread and grind the croutons into fine crumbs using a blender. Boil the potatoes in salted water, then drain the water from the pot and add milk, eggs, and sunflower oil instead. Mash the potatoes and stir in the ground croutons. Serve the mashed potatoes with roasted chicken.
